Medical Malpractice
The medical professionals who take care of your child could have an impact on the future of your family. If they make mistakes that result in birth injuries or defects, it could mean years of financial hardship and a lifetime of physical as well as emotional challenges for your child.
Birth injury lawyers can help you make a claim for compensation against the party who are responsible for your child's medical problems. It could be a medical professional, a hospital, or something that happened prior to your child's birth. A doctor may make a mistake which leads to a birth defect, for example, if they prescribed medication that increased the risk of the condition in your baby or when they failed to carry out certain tests and screenings during pregnancy. These are all instances of medical malpractice which may be grounds for a suit. If your child has a birth defect which you believe is due to an error in medicine you should be compensated to cover future and past expenses related to your baby's medical treatment. A successful lawsuit may also compensate you for the loss of income, emotional distress and other losses that you've experienced.
Defective Drugs
Prescription drugs, over the counter medications, chemical exposure at home or at work, and environmental hazards are the reason for many birth defects. Unfortunately, the costs of these health issues is astronomical. Parents often question what caused their child's condition, and what to do when the costs for costly treatments and procedures mount up.
Drug manufacturers must thoroughly test their products before they are released for sale and must anticipate any potential adverse reactions. If they fail to follow this procedure and fail to do so, they could be held liable for product liability lawsuits filed by affected consumers. The distinction between a birth injury and a birth defect could be confusing. While birth injuries happen during labor and birth, birth defects develop in the womb and typically have a long-term impact on the body of the fetus' structure or function.
If the child is born with a birth defect due to the negligence or inaction of another person, they may be entitled to compensation. The compensation is paid to the victim and placed in trust for the child.
